## Validator Plugin Environments

Quick orientation for the security review: Fieldgate loads data-validator plugins at startup from a signed manifest, one set per environment. Staging pulls unsigned builds (yes, we know — on the roadmap), while prod only accepts plugins signed by the Quillbrook release pipeline. Each plugin runs sandboxed with no network egress. Environment selection happens via the deploy profile, nothing else. The full set of active configuration values for prod is as follows.

config for fafog-bahof:
ULAWYN_HOST=ulawyn.tolvaqsys.internal
ULAWYN_PORT=5000

Ticket: Grantletter vault locked. The donation-receipt mailer failed its 02:00 run because the signing vault for receipt PDFs auto-sealed after three bad unlock attempts by the retry worker. Receipts are queuing but not sending; donors at Harwick Trust are affected first. Restart the mailer only after unsealing. Per the standing recovery procedure, unseal the vault using the passphrase that follows.

recovery phrase for fajeg-kawep: druix-gorius-briax-ulaeth-fraox-lammir-pelox-jormir-pelwyn-julir

The calendar sync conflict only reproduces in staging because staging runs dual-write against the legacy Tindergrove scheduler while prod does not. When both writers touch the same event, last-write-wins drops the recurrence rule. Reviewers: reject any change that widens the dual-write window. Fix under review moves conflict resolution to a vector-clock merge; until merged, staging alerts are expected noise. Do not copy prod values into staging. Each environment's current settings follow, starting with staging below.

config for yahof-tajop:
zorath:
  pin: 7493
  metrics_host: metrics.zorath.tolvaqsys.internal
  tenant: praiel
  seal: seal_fd9cd4f1